struct union_find {
vector<int> data;
union_find(int size) : data(size, -1) { }
void unite(int x, int y) {
x = root(x); y = root(y);
if(x != y) {
if(data[y] < data[x]) swap(x, y);
data[x] += data[y];
data[y] = x;
}
}
bool same(int x, int y) {
return root(x) == root(y);
}
int root(int x) {
return data[x] < 0 ? x : data[x] = root(data[x]);
}
int size(int x) {
return -data[root(x)];
}
};
